Litigation Insurance Adjuster
TruStageClaims Consultant II skilled in litigation and claims management at TruStage. Investigating, evaluating, and negotiating large and complex claims while providing superior claims service.
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Proactively manage litigation process on assigned claims to investigate, evaluate, and negotiate to resolution
- Decide when external resources will be hired to conduct claim investigations, expert analysis or provide legal services
- Collaborate with Underwriting, Risk Management, Actuarial and Legal staff
- Proactively provide education and information to business partners and credit unions regarding risks and exposures, operations and efficiencies for credit unions and TruStage
- Demonstration of effective interpersonal, leadership, negotiation, analytical and critical thinking skills
- Provide timely reporting as dictated by claim handling guidelines
- Understanding of applicable statutes, regulations and case law
- Demonstrate knowledge of financial services operations
- Handle claims in multiple states
- Ensure maximum recovery or contribution are pursued
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ent work experience
- Minimum of 7 years of claims experience with a focus on litigation
- Must have demonstrated knowledge of policy coverage and interpretation skills
- Dedicated to meeting the expectations and requirements of internal and external customers
- Demonstrated problem-solving skills.
- Excellent verbal, written, and interpersonal communication.
- Demonstrated ability to work independently, including working effectively in a remote office environment.
- Strong experience in Microsoft Office Suite and web applications and general computer skills
- Some travel required (mediations, trials and credit union visits)
- Makes decisions in an informed, confident and timely manner
- Strong organizational, time management and decision-making skills
- Easily adapts to new or different changing situations, requirements or priorities
- Adjuster License and Continuing Education as needed
- AIC, CPCU or other professional industry education a plus
- Project management experience a plus
